WebBears have the ability to remain stationary for longer periods than rodents without feeding or eliminating waste. In northern areas of the U.S. and Canada, bears hibernate as long as 8 months without moving from their den. In the South, bears exhibit the same characteristics, only for shorter time periods. how steals sense smell https://myorganicopia.com

WebMarch: Hibernation continues. The testosterone (sex hormone) levels of adult male black bears begin to rise. April: The snow melts and bears leave their dens. Dept. of CommerceThe West Virginia Division of Natural ... WebApr 5, 2024 · In colder parts of Alaska, black bears will hibernate for about seven months. Bears along the warmer coast may hibernate for only two to five months, or not at all. Just like their Great Smoky Mountains …
